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Kilwinning to Castleton (Manchester) start from as little as £15.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Kilwinning to Castleton (Manchester) start from £80.60 one way, or £115.20 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Kilwinning to Castleton (Manchester) are available for £84.60 one way, or £169.20 return

Everything you need to know about Kilwinning Station

Exploring Kilwinning Train Station: A Hidden Gem of Scottish Rail

Nestled in the heart of North Ayrshire, Kilwinning Train Station is a gateway to the enchanting landscapes and bustling cities of Scotland. Whether you're embarking on a journey into Glasgow's urban heart or exploring the serene coastal towns, Kilwinning offers seamless connectivity. This station is not just a transit point but a hub of services and amenities designed to accommodate every need and enhance your travel experience.

Comprehensive Facilities for All Travellers

Kilwinning Train Station is equipped with extensive facilities to ensure all passengers have a comfortable journey. The ticket office is open from early morning until late in the evening, seven days a week, complementing the convenience of ticket machines available for those who prefer quicker service or need to collect pre-booked tickets. Accessibility is a top priority, with step-free access throughout the station and facilities such as induction loops and accessible ticket machines for passengers with disabilities.

The station's commitment to traveller comfort is evident in its amenities. While waiting for your train, you can relax in the designated seating areas or pop by the newsagent kiosk for a quick snack. Although there's no dedicated first-class lounge, the station offers clean restrooms with baby-changing facilities, ensuring parents are well catered for. If you’re traveling by bike, you'll be pleased to find sheltered bicycle storage, though there are presently no hire services available.

Ease of Access and Travel Connections

Understanding that the journey extends beyond the train station, Kilwinning offers a variety of onward travel options. The station car park, which boasts over 300 spaces and 15 blue badge allocated spots, is open 24 hours a day and free of charge. For commuting ease, local bus services can be reached through Travel Line Scotland, while taxi details are accessible via Train Taxi. The strategic location of bus pick-up points ensures a smooth transition from train to bus, perfect for those venturing further afield.

Everything you need to know about Castleton (Manchester) Station

Your Guide to Castleton (Manchester) Train Station

Nestled within the historic boundaries of Greater Manchester, Castleton Train Station provides a vital link for commuters, tourists, and locals alike. Whether you’re setting out on a journey to the bustling streets of Manchester or exploring the charming regions beyond, Castleton serves as a welcoming gateway. In this article, we'll delve into the many aspects of the station, from ticket purchasing to onward travel options and routes to popular destinations.

Station Facilities and Amenities

While Castleton Train Station lacks a staffed ticket office, it compensates with user-friendly ticket machines capable of dispensing online purchase collections. Unfortunately, these machines aren’t designed with accessibility in mind. Passengers will be pleased to find smartcard issuance and validation available. While the station doesn't offer certain amenities like public Wi-Fi or refreshment facilities, it does ensure safety with CCTV monitoring across the premises.

The station has a ‘Category B’ classification in terms of accessibility, with certain sections offering step-free access. For instance, from the stations' approach roads, passengers can access platforms without steps. Unfortunately, there are no accessible toilets, nor wheelchair availability, but ramps are provided for train access.

Travel Connections

Castleton is well-integrated with local and extended travel networks. The station doesn't host any dedicated bus stops, but buses are accessible along Manchester Road, offering rides to destinations like Manchester, Middleton, and Rochdale. Those seeking replacement rail services can find them on Manchester Road, positioned just above the railway station itself. As for taxi services, while there isn’t a dedicated station rank, options like Cab4You offer a convenient alternative for station users.
